achilles tendonitis
Caused by reptitive running, jumping, or landing many cause irritation or inflammation. Fibers have begun to break down or tendon fibers harden. Affects the insertion of the tendon at anytime. Reptitive stress to the tendon results in this. Also can be cause by tight calf muscles or muscle spurs in the heel bones.

Symptoms:
- Pain and stiffness in the morning
- Thickening or enlargement of achilles tendon
- Bony spurs at the heel bone
- Maximum Tenderness
- Limited range of motion in ankle
Diagnosis:
- Medical history
- Mechanism of Injury
- MRI
- Doctor Examination
Treatment:
- Rest
- Anti-Inflammatory medicine
- Massaging the area
- Ice
